import { AudioEventEmitter, AudioEventSubscription } from '../../events';
import { NativeAudioAPIModule } from '../../specs';
import type {
NotificationCallback,
NotificationManager,
PlaybackControlName,
PlaybackNotificationEventName,
PlaybackNotificationInfo,
} from './types';
import { AudioApiError } from '../../errors';
class PlaybackNotificationManager implements NotificationManager<
PlaybackNotificationInfo,
PlaybackNotificationEventName
> {
private notificationKey = 'playback';
private audioEventEmitter: AudioEventEmitter;
constructor() {
this.audioEventEmitter = new AudioEventEmitter(
globalThis.AudioEventEmitter
);
}
/**
* Show the notification with metadata or update if already visible.
* Automatically creates the notification on first call.
*
* @param info - The info to be displayed.
* @returns Promise that resolves after creating notification.
*/
async show(info: PlaybackNotificationInfo): Promise<void> {
if (!NativeAudioAPIModule) {
throw new AudioApiError('NativeAudioAPIModule is not available');
}
const result = await NativeAudioAPIModule.showNotification(
'playback',
this.notificationKey,
info as Record<string, string | number | boolean | undefined>
);
if (result.error) {
throw new AudioApiError(result.error);
}
}
/**
* Hide the notification.
*
* @returns Promise that resolves after hiding notification.
*/
async hide(): Promise<void> {
if (!NativeAudioAPIModule) {
throw new AudioApiError('NativeAudioAPIModule is not available');
}
const result = await NativeAudioAPIModule.hideNotification(
this.notificationKey
);
if (result.error) {
throw new AudioApiError(result.error);
}
}
/**
* Enable or disable a specific playback control.
*
* @param control - The control to enable or disable on the notification.
* @param enabled - Whether to enable (true) or disable (false) the control.
* @returns Promise that resolves after showing modified notification.
*/
async enableControl(
control: PlaybackControlName,
enabled: boolean
): Promise<void> {
if (!NativeAudioAPIModule) {
throw new AudioApiError('NativeAudioAPIModule is not available');
}
const params = { control, enabled };
const result = await NativeAudioAPIModule.showNotification(
'playback',
this.notificationKey,
params as Record<string, string | number | boolean | undefined>
);
if (result.error) {
throw new AudioApiError(result.error);
}
}
/**
* Check if the notification is currently active.
*
* @returns Promise that resolves to whether notification is active.
*/
async isActive(): Promise<boolean> {
if (!NativeAudioAPIModule) {
return false;
}
return await NativeAudioAPIModule.isNotificationActive(
this.notificationKey
);
}
/**
* Add an event listener for notification actions.
*
* @param eventName - The event name to listen for.
* @param callback - The callback to invoke on event.
* @returns Class that represents the subscription.
*/
addEventListener<T extends PlaybackNotificationEventName>(
eventName: T,
callback: NotificationCallback<T>
): AudioEventSubscription {
return this.audioEventEmitter.addAudioEventListener(eventName, callback);
}
}
export default new PlaybackNotificationManager();
